Just wondering how did you do the multi color die cut. Do the 2 pieces have to be melted together or just taped before layup
Just make sure the two pieces align well (ie cut square and straight) and tape them together. I have used contact paper (for covering books - CLEAR) on the underside of the base (ie outside the ski). Peel off after pressing.
You can tape the seam internally too with fibreglass tape (plastering tape) if you want to.
Just got a pair of skis in the press
A new shape - skinny!
124-74-114
178cm
Traditional camber and tail. Slight rocker tip (K2 piste ski type rocker)
Tip height 5cm
Tail height 1cm
10mm camber (but single blanket from top, so likely lose a bit)
Sicomin epoxy
Heated cure (30 minutes up to 80C, then 1hr15min at 80C)
55psi press (although skinny skis so probably quite a bit at the actual ski)
Materials cobbled together a bit.
Diecut two short pieces of base together for one ski
Scrap piece for the other
3/4 edge wrap
Core bamboo - 2 - 13 - 2 - felt pretty stiff even being narrow so no carbon
Bamboo horizontal veneer topsheet
Layup OK
Pressing looks ok after rejigging the press for new molds.
One stuffup routing cores and managed to gouge the template - so these my be a one off! Will be a small 2cm section where about 0.5mm-1mm of gap between edge and base material. Pretty annoyed.
Didn't have vacuum templates for this model
I routed a copy of the template with a slight inset and used this to clamp the base material to the base template (like doughboy does, and OAC - just I used a handheld router not OAC's mega-table router). Used a spiral down cutting bit - nice clean cut - except where I gouged the template! (stupid mistake, really pissed, but moved on and finished the skis).

What do you do for sidewalls?
Bamboo core extends to the edges
I bevel the sidewalls and eventually get around to applying 3 coats of water based polyurethane with a brush
Have any pics?
I am on the bubble about pulling the trigger on some bamboo products and wondering how your sidewalls turned out.
Have any trouble routing them? There was a whole tread on routing bamboo....
routing the sidewalls with a tilt base router and top bearing flush trim bit. Sometimes I get some tear out unfortunately and have to fill with epoxy then sand it back before polyurethane - you don't really see the repair unless you're really looking.
I think if I climb cut the sidewalls it would probably stop this. Also because I have routed the sidecut out of the core when I do the bevel it means there are exposed joins in the bamboo laminates that I think the router bit can separate (especially if there is a void) and lead to tear out.
I think if you ripped narrow strips of bamboo and applied them like a plastic sidewall (ie. route sidecut in core and then glue sidewalls in along the curve) you would have less trouble.
In terms of durability they seem pretty good. Some of the skis I have made haven't even had any treatment of the sidewall and still seem fine. Plus when they look a bit messy or more when the top sheet is cjipped I just bevel a further 5 degrees and hey look new again!

I get the ski out of the press having placed skim coat of epoxy on top of veneer during pressing. Sand back to smooth and apply 2-3 coats of clear coat (water based exterior polyurethane) http://www.bunnings.com.au/products_pro ... e=products
I think doing some clear coat layers first stops the ink bleeding under the vinyl stencil when you are applying to raw veneer.
I sand back the second clear coat with 400 grit and stick on the vinyl stencil. Paint on the epoxy screen printing ink with a brush (it is gloss finish, brush strokes don't seem a great problem and perhaps add to a hand done look?).
I use an ink from australian specialty inks but I assume the nazdar inks would be similar (http://www.austspecialtyinks.com.au/index.html - the two can epoxy on that link).
It is air dry in 2 hours. I usually leave overnight before peeling the vinyl stencil, but think this would be OK at 2 hours. I did the same with some oil paints once and peeling while the paint was still wet was difficult and didn't end well (especially if you have small pieces of vinyl you need to lift with an exacto blade to remove them).
I am not pressed for time so I probably tend to leave the skis alone for the whole period of epoxy curing like you would for screen printed plastics (4 days minimum). I don't do this intentionally it just happens that way by the time I get around to doing more clear coats.
I then spray on 2 more layers of the above exterior poly without abrading the epoxy ink at all. I think once 2 more coats are on you could sand lightly before a finish coat but I haven't ever been brave enough to sand over the decal in fear of sanding through and spreading black pigment about.

The difference in thickness might be affecting the cure cycle, such that the lower laminate is cured to a greater degree.
Sounds like the tip section is sufficiently thin, so one heat mat is sufficient to heat right through and the cure cycle is uneffected.
With the core being thicker underfoot, the cure cycle for the upper laminate maybe 10 mins behind the lower laminate and or not reaching temp.
Is the cat-track open - acting as a heat sink?
Putting a thin piece of bamboo on the heat mat and heating it up to 80 degrees, is a good experiement and should help you fine turn any issues.

I am frustrated that getting the mold ribs done by CNC isn't precise enough to have a flat mold (in my experience anyway). Once they are all bolted together there needs to be some sanding to "flatten" things out. Then you need to have it all sitting on an absolutely flat surface when you sand it otherwise you are doing more harm than good. The other trouble I seem to have is that when you bolt the pieces together the ribs don't always sit down flat against the table top either so what you think is flat isn't once the pressure is applied. I am wondering if applying a hardboard skin to the mold evens minor things out (plus a few aluminium skins and a heat blanket).
Any tips on getting a cambered mold flat? I wondered also about making the ribs out of plywood instead of MDF.
OK.
Are you sure the cat-track isn't rolling over the top of the skis and creating pressure points across this narrow section?
I thought the same thing about my cnc'd molds. Before I even took the chance I put a 1/4" AL plate on top of the bottom mold. (See Headmonkeys press).
No concave/convex issues at all.
If your cnced ribs are not within a fraction of a mm then you need to find a new cnc guy.
They should be good to g from the shop with some al on top. I duuno that 1/4 is nessesary but you do need something. then with the heat blanket betweeen 2 pieces of al and the cassettte, sh-it should be super flat
